What is the best way to find the delta between 2 versions of a process model?...

One idea is, you can verify the process model's XML file for different versions using diff tools. You can get to the xml versions of your model by browsing to your Appian installation directory - file store location (by default _admin directory) and then going to the models folder.
Other idea could be, visually check the versions of the process model.

You are going to get very little from xml comparison. The files are huge and the order in which objects appear can change from export to export (even with the same version). Your best bet is to document different versions of your model - preemptive measure. At this point, visual inspection will be the most effective.

You can use Generate Documentation for the different versions as another method of visual inspection.

Htmldiff on the generated documentation files can point out some basic changes. Not very good but better than nothing.
